IN A NUTSHELL

Bellroy isn’t a software company that happens to make physical products. We’re a product company, and our software exists to give us a real competitive edge. That distinction matters. It means we care about quality and craft, not just delivery speed. We build systems that solve real-world problems for our customers, our team, and our operations, and we do it with care.

We're extending the capabilities of our bespoke e-commerce platform, integrating with digital marketplaces around the world and supporting the release of exciting new carry goods. As we scale, we're looking for a developer who’s genuinely at home in functional programming – whether your background is in Haskell, Clojure, Elixir, F#, Scala, OCaml, Erlang, or similar – to help us build an elegant platform to support our growth.

We care less about which functional language you’ve used, and more about whether you think in maps, folds and algebraic data types; about types and composition; about building systems that are correct, observable and evolve gracefully. While we love pure functional programming as much as the next lambda enthusiast, we're pragmatic enough to know that sometimes a clever hack beats a perfect abstraction. The key is knowing the difference.

YOU COULD BE THE ONE IF YOU...

  • Have spent 2+ years writing production code in a functional language (for example Haskell, Clojure, Elixir, F#, Scala, OCaml, Erlang, or a strongly‑functional style in Rust, Kotlin or Swift)
  • Take pride in crafting code that's thoughtfully designed and built to last
  • Are more interested in mastering your craft than climbing the management ladder (though we're open to that changing as you grow with us)
  • Thrive in a cross-functional environment, collaborating with experts across product design, data science, logistics, and beyond
  • See your work as more than a paycheck - you're driven by the challenge of creating exceptional solutions
  • Have an insatiable curiosity for new ideas, whether they come from technical blogs or philosophy podcasts
  • Want to be part of a company that's using business as a force for good


WE'D BE EXTRA THRILLED IF YOU...

  • Have tamed Nix and lived to tell the tale
  • Know your way around the AWS ecosystem
  • Can navigate Ruby on Rails codebases (we have a slowly shrinking, legacy Rails ecosystem that interfaces with our Haskell services)

IF YOU WERE HERE LAST WEEK, YOU WOULD HAVE…

  • Tidied up loose ends from the project you just finished with another member of the team, and taken some time to make some of the code you wrote more elegant and maintainable
  • Joined the whole team in a retrospective, and helped create a shortlist of continuous improvement tasks for us to prioritise
  • Taken part in our bi-monthly Hack Day event, and spent a day working on something that inspires you or fixing something that annoys you
  • Attended our weekly Functional Programming meet to discuss some new Haskell packages and conventions we’re thinking about using
  • Spend time improving your skills, tooling and workflows during our weekly “cooldown” days

What you need to know about the Melbourne Tech Scene

Home to 650 biotech companies, 10 major research institutes and nine universities, Melbourne is among one of the top cities for biotech. In fact, some of the greatest medical advancements were conceptualized and developed here, including Symex Lab's "lab-on-a-chip" solution that monitors hormones to predict ovulation for conception, and Denteric's vaccine for periodontal gum disease. Yet, the thousands of people working in the city's healthtech sector are just getting started, to say nothing of the tech advancements across all other sectors.
